Why Housecall Pro Isn't Enough for Mold Remediation
Housecall Pro excels at what it's designed for:
- Scheduling technicians
- Dispatching to jobs
- Invoice generation
- Customer communication
But mold remediation operations run on consumables and PPE that deplete fast:
- HEPA filter cartridges
- Respirator cartridges and N95 masks
- Containment barriers and tape
- Antimicrobial treatments
- Dehumidifiers
- Air scrubbers
- Cleanup solutions
When your tech runs out of supplies mid-job, Housecall Pro's scheduling dashboard doesn't help. You need real-time visibility into what's on which van, what's low, and what needs ordering—before a technician shows up empty-handed.
Mold remediation isn't like HVAC maintenance where a single tech carries standard parts. You're moving multiple containment setups, specialized PPE, and hazmat equipment. Inventory changes constantly. Housecall Pro was never built for that.
What Mold Remediation Contractors Actually Need
Field service inventory is fundamentally different from warehouse inventory:
- Multi-location tracking: Inventory split across 3+ vans, the shop, and job sites.
- Fast depletion cycles: PPE and consumables run out daily. You need alerts before stock hits zero.
- Mobile-first workflow: Technicians need to log what they used on the job, not later in the office.
- Real-time low-stock notifications: Telegram or SMS alerts when items drop below your threshold, not a weekly report.
- Job-tied consumption: You need to know which jobs consumed what materials for costing and compliance.
Housecall Pro doesn't address any of these. It's a scheduling tool, not an inventory system.

Other Realistic Alternatives
1. ServiceTitan (+ Inventory Module)
ServiceTitan is a full platform (scheduling, dispatch, invoicing, inventory). The inventory module exists, but ServiceTitan pricing starts at $200+/month and requires full platform adoption. Their inventory isn't as mobile-focused as ProStock Shield, and alerts are less real-time.
Best for: Large multi-crew operations already committed to an all-in-one platform.
Drawback for mold contractors: Expensive relative to what you actually need. Overkill if Housecall Pro already handles your dispatch.
2. Jobber (+ Inventory Add-on)
Jobber is lighter than ServiceTitan. Their inventory add-on is simpler and less expensive (~$100+/month for full platform). Mobile app exists, but the low-stock alert system is less sophisticated than ProStock's Telegram integration.
Best for: Contractors comfortable with Housecall Pro but willing to switch platforms entirely.
Drawback for mold contractors: You'd be replacing Housecall Pro, not complementing it. And their alerts aren't as immediate.
3. Manage Inventory + Housecall Pro (Standalone Inventory + Scheduling)
You could layer a standalone inventory tool (like Manage Inventory or MarginEdge) on top of Housecall Pro. This keeps your current dispatch system but adds inventory.
Best for: Contractors who love Housecall Pro's dispatch and want minimal change.
Drawback for mold contractors: Two separate systems. Inventory data doesn't feed back into Housecall Pro jobs. Extra manual work to link a material usage to a specific job.
